Frustration
Blockage of or interference with a personal goal.
Cathartic Approach
The cathartic approach is a therapeutic technique that encourages the release of pent-up emotions or stress through expression or emotional release, often linked with psychological healing.
Prosocial Behaviors
Actions intended to benefit others, including behaviors like helping, sharing, and comforting.
Aggressive Models
Individuals or media representations that demonstrate aggressive behavior, which may influence viewers to imitate such actions.
